Arizona’s Supreme Court is now using AI-generated reporters. Here’s why
Arizona’s highest court has created a pair of AI-generated avatars to deliver news of every ruling issued by the justices, marking what is believed to be the first example in the U.S. of a state court system tapping artificial intelligence to build more humanlike characters to connect with the public. A court in Florida uses an animated chatbot to help visitors navigate its website, but the Arizona Supreme Court is charting new territory with the creation of Victoria and Daniel. Made of pixels, the two avatars have a different job in that they serve as the face of news coming from the court just as a spokesperson made of flesh and blood would do—but faster. The use of AI has touched nearly every profession and discipline, growing exponentially in recent years and showing infinite potential when it comes to things as simple as internet searches or as complex as brain surgery. For officials with the Arizona Supreme Court, their venture into AI is rooted in a desire to promote trust and confidence in the judicial system. What helped solidify the court’s need for more public outreach? There was a protest outside the state Capitol last April and calls for two justices to be booted after the Arizona Supreme Court ruled that a Civil War–era law that banned nearly all abortions, except when a woman’s life is in jeopardy, could be enforced. Emotions flared on both sides of the issue. When Chief Justice Ann Timmer took over the court last summer, she made public trust a key pillar of her platform. She had already been thinking about ways to reach out to the public using digital media for a few years, and the abortion ruling, among other rulings, helped her to solidify the idea that the court needs to be part of the narrative as people learn about opinions and what they mean. “We serve the public better by saying, OK, we’ve issued this decision,” she said. “Now, let us help you understand what it is.” Timmer told the Associated Press earlier this year that if the court had to do the abortion ruling over again, it would have approached the dissemination of information differently. In a Wednesday interview, she said that a news release and avatar video could have helped the public better understand the legal underpinnings of the lengthy decision—possibly including what it didn’t do, which she said some misunderstood. “We got a lot of backlash for it and probably deservedly so, in terms of how can we complain that people don’t understand what we did when we didn’t really do enough to give a simplified version,” she said in the January interview, explaining that people want to know the basis for the court’s decisions and what they can do, such as lobbying state lawmakers for whatever changes in law would support their positions. Democratic Gov. Katie Hobbs signed a repeal of the ban last May, and in November, Arizona voters approved a constitutional amendment expanding abortion access up to the point of fetal viability. Who are Daniel and Victoria, and how do they work? Created with a program called Creatify, Daniel and Victoria in a way bring to life the court’s news releases. Videos featuring one or the other are being posted for every ruling by the high court, and may be used for Access to Justice projects, community programs and civics information in the future. The court has been sending out releases since October to summarize and explain rulings. After seeing success with the releases, it began exploring options to convey that information through video. The AI-generated avatars were the most efficient way to produce videos and get the information out, said court spokesperson Alberto Rodriguez. Producing a video usually can take hours, he said, but an AI-generated video is ready in about 30 minutes. The court might introduce more AI-generated reporters in the future, Rodriguez said in a news release. The justice who authors the legal opinion also drafts a news release, the wording of which must be approved by the entire bench. The justice then works with the court’s communications team to craft a script for the avatars—the avatars aren’t interpreting original court decisions or opinions, Rodriguez said. Daniel and Victoria’s names and physical appearances were designed to represent a wide cross-section of people, Rodriguez said. He said they aren’t meant to come off as real people and the court emphasizes their AI origins with disclaimers. The court is exploring different emotional deliveries, cadences, and pronunciations as well as Spanish translations for the avatars, Rodriguez said. Will the avatars resonate with their audience? Mason Kortz, a clinical instructor at the Harvard Law School’s Cyberlaw Clinic at the Berkman Klein Center for Internet & Society, described the court’s new cyber employees as “quite realistic.” While their voices might give them away, he said some people could be fooled into thinking that Daniel and Victoria are real reporters if viewers are only reading the subtitles and looking at the characters’ movements and facial expressions. Kortz also said it would be better for the language of the disclaimer that is in the videos’ text description to be featured more prominently. “You want to make it as hard as possible for someone to advertently or inadvertently remove the disclaimer,” he said. Asheley Landrum, associate professor at the Walter Cronkite School of Journalism and Mass Communication at Arizona State University, said the avatars feel robotic. She said a format that mimics real dialogue and storytelling might be more engaging than an AI reading of a news release. “Because it’s not just about using AI or even creating videos,” she said, “but about doing so in a way that really resonates with audiences.” Still, it’s fine line. She said engaging characteristics can help to build trust over time but the danger is that content could appear biased. —Sejal Govindarao, Associated Press View the full article

EV maker BYD launches new, ultra fast charging system
China’s energy and auto giant BYD has announced an ultra fast EV charging system that it says is nearly as quick as a fill up at the pumps. BYD, China’s largest EV maker, said Monday that its flash-chargers can provide a full charge for its latest EVs within five to eight minutes, similar to the amount of time needed to fill a fuel tank. It plans to build more than 4,000 of the new charging stations across China. Charging times and limited ranges have been a major factor constraining the switch from gas and diesel vehicles to EVs, though Chinese drivers have embraced that change, with sales of battery powered and hybrid vehicles jumping 40% last year. BYD’s news appeared to give Tesla a jolt on Monday, as the U.S. EV maker’s share price sank 4.8%. BYD, which stands for build your dreams, began pre-sales of its Han L and Tang L models, which are upgraded versions of earlier models. The Chinese company started out making batteries and has been refining its battery and energy storage technology while building an auto empire that is expanding outside China. It says its 1 megawatt flash chargers can provide power for 400 kilometers (nearly 250 miles) in five minutes. Ultra-high voltage and a large current are required to maximize charging speeds, BYD’s founder Wang Chuanfu said in a statement. “To completely solve users’ anxiety over charging, our pursuit is to make the charging time for EVs as short as the refueling time for fuel vehicles,” Wang said. The company also said that its flash-charging system relies on silicon carbide power chips with voltage levels of up to 1,500V that it developed on its own. Its Blade lithium-ion phosphate battery is perhaps the world’s safest and most efficient EV battery, with Tesla opting to use it in some of its EVs, industry analyst Michael Dunne said in a recent report. BYD reported it made just over 4.3 million “new energy vehicles” last year, up 41% from a year earlier, including 1.8 million battery electric vehicles and 2.5 million plug in hybrids. The price of its shares traded on China’s smaller market in Shenzhen has surged nearly 50% in the past six months. While BYD’s fanciest, latest premium models are expected to sell for up to about $40,000, it also makes much less expensive EVs including the Seagull, which sells for around $12,000 in China. BYD barely nudged ahead of Tesla in production of battery-powered EVs in 2024, making 1,777,965 compared with Tesla’s 1,773,443. In early January, Tesla said its sales dropped in 2024, a first in more than a dozen years, as rivals such as BMW, Volkswagen and BYD gained market shares with competitive EVs. But BYD has weaknesses as well, Dunne said, noting that JD Power’s 2024 China New Energy Vehicle Initial Quality Study ranked the BYD Seal and BYD Song Plus battery electrics at the bottom of its rankings. —Elaine Kurtenbach, AP Business Writer View the full article

North Dakota jury to decide on Greenpeace’s fate in pipeline lawsuit
Greenpeace used malicious and deceptive tactics to disrupt the controversial Dakota Access Pipeline and keep it from going forward, an attorney for the company behind the project said Monday. But attorneys for the environmental advocacy group said during their closing arguments that Greenpeace had little involvement with the 2016-17 protests that are central to the case. A North Dakota jury began deliberating Monday after a weekslong trial over Dallas-based Energy Transfer’s argument that Greenpeace defamed the company and disrupted the project. What is the case about? The energy company and its subsidiary Dakota Access accused Greenpeace International, Greenpeace USA and funding arm Greenpeace Fund Inc. of defamation, civil conspiracy, trespass, nuisance and other acts, and is seeking hundreds of millions of dollars in damages. Nine jurors and two alternates heard the case after it went to trial in late February. Their verdict will include what damages, if any, to award. Trey Cox, an attorney for the pipeline company, highlighted damages per claim totaling nearly $350 million. The lawsuit is linked to the protests against the oil pipeline and its controversial Missouri River crossing upstream of the Standing Rock Sioux Tribe’s reservation. The tribe has long opposed the pipeline as a risk to its water supply. The pipeline has been transporting oil since mid-2017. What did the company say? Cox said Greenpeace exploited a small, disorganized, local issue to promote its agenda, calling Greenpeace “master manipulators” and “deceptive to the core.” Greenpeace paid professional protesters, organized or led protester trainings, shared intelligence of the pipeline route with protesters and sent lockboxes for demonstrators to attach themselves to equipment, Cox said. Among a number of alleged defamatory statements were that the company deliberately desecrated burial grounds during construction, which Cox said was done to harm Energy Transfer’s reputation in the international investment community. The company made 140 slight adjustments to its route to avoid disturbing sacred or cultural sites, he said. Greenpeace’s “lies impacted lenders,” Cox said. Energy Transfer suffered $96 million in lost financing and $7 million in public relations costs, he said. The pipeline was delayed by five months, and the company lost $80 million because it couldn’t turn on the spigot on Jan. 1, 2017, when oil was to start flowing, Cox said. He asked the jury to find the Greenpeace entities liable. “It needs to be done for Morton County. It needs to be done for Morton County’s law enforcement and the next community where Greenpeace exploits an opportunity to push its agenda at any cost,” Cox told the jury, referring to the county where the protests were centered. How did Greenpeace respond? Attorneys for Greenpeace said Energy Transfer didn’t prove its case or meet its legal burden for defamation or damages, that Greenpeace employees had little or no presence or involvement in the protests, and that Greenpeace had nothing to do with the company’s delays in construction or refinancing. A letter signed by leaders of Greenpeace International and Greenpeace USA and sent to banks involved in the project’s construction loan contained the alleged defamatory statement about desecrating burial grounds, which Cox equated to digging up dead bodies. Greenpeace International attorney Courtney DeThomas said the other side hasn’t shown how the one act of signing a letter with 500 other organizations damaged them, and that the letter would have been sent to the banks with or without Greenpeace’s name on it. Thousands of protesters were already at Standing Rock by the time the letter was signed, she said. Greenpeace USA attorney Everett Jack Jr. disputed the company’s claims as including costs from months before and years after the protests, with no witnesses to say that the Greenpeace entities were the cause. Jack also said no law enforcement officers or any of Energy Transfer’s security personnel testified that Greenpeace was the cause of any violence or property destruction, or was a leader, organizer or instigator in the protests. He said law enforcement “did a phenomenal job of watching the protests.” Greenpeace representatives have criticized the lawsuit as an example of corporations abusing the legal system to go after critics and called it a critical test of free speech and protest rights. An Energy Transfer spokesperson said the case is about Greenpeace not following the law, not free speech. —Jack Dura, Associated Press View the full article

FBI warning: What is Medusa ransomware and how can you protect yourself from getting hacked?
In the past week, law enforcement agencies including the Federal Bureau of Investigation (FBI) and the Cybersecurity and Infrastructure Security Agency (CISA) have issued a warning about the ongoing threat of Medusa ransomware. Here’s what you need to know about the threat and how you can protect yourself. What is Medusa ransomware? Ransomware is a type of software that is designed to compromise your information, allowing hackers to steal it. Once these bad actors have your data, they then contact you (or the software contacts you on their behalf), and they inform you that unless you pay a ransom, your data will either be deleted, sold to the highest bidder, or released publicly for all to see. Medusa ransomware is a specific type of ransomware that is currently making the rounds. According to a cybersecurity advisory published by the Cybersecurity and Infrastructure Security Agency (CISA), Medusa ransomware “is a ransomware-as-a-service (RaaS)” that has been going around since at least June 2021. The advisory states that Medusa relies on “a double extortion model”—that encrypts the data on a victim’s hard drive so they can’t access it, as well as threatens to decrypt the data and sell it to third parties or release it publicly. Users must pay a ransom in order to gain access to their encrypted files again and/or in order to ensure that the files are not disseminated to additional parties. Ransom payments can range anywhere between $100 to $1 million. The CISA says that as of February 2025, Medusa has impacted “over 300 victims from a variety of critical infrastructure sectors,” which include medical, education, legal, insurance, technology, and manufacturing. How can I protect myself and my company from Medusa? The advisory posted on the CISA’s website states that Medusa is primarily spread through phishing campaigns to steal victims’ credentials. The ransomware can also infiltrate a system through unpatched software vulnerabilities. With that in mind, the notice states that there are several steps an individual and organization can take to mitigate threats from Medusa. These include: Using long passwords on accounts. Implementing multifactor authentication (also known as MFA or 2FA) on accounts. Keeping software and operating systems on all devices up to date. Use VPNs to protect your traffic. Have multiple copies of sensitive data backed up on more than just one device. Finally, it’s always a good idea to practice common sense measures that help reduce your vulnerability to phishing attempts. This includes never clicking on a link that is emailed or texted to you if you don’t recognize the sender. Likewise, never open attachments you receive from an unknown sender. And even when a sender appears legitimate, it is always best to contact them via another channel to ensure that they, indeed, were the one who sent you a link or attachment. A common phishing tactic bad actors use is to send emails to victims that appear to be from valid or known email addresses—but when you look closely at them, you’ll see that a character or two might have been changed. For example, an “I” in an email address might have been changed to a “1”). At first glance, the email looks legitimate, but the change is a giveaway that someone is trying to misrepresent who they actually are. The CISA maintains a webpage with myriad tips detailing how to further protect yourself from ransomware. View the full article

3-day outbreak of severe weather leaves hundreds displaced in U.S. South and Midwest
Kim Atchison was hunkered down in her grandmother’s storm shelter with her 5-year-old grandson Saturday night in their tiny Alabama hometown of Plantersville when her husband and son raced in. “Get down; get all the way down to the bottom of the cellar,” they told her, saying they could see a twister coming. Atchison said she remembers first the “dead silence” and then hearing the wind that felt like a funnel and things outside hitting against each other. “All was quiet after that because it was that fast,” she said. “Like a snap of a finger and it was gone.” Atchison and her family were among the fortunate ones to avoid being killed in the three-day outbreak of severe weather across eight states that kicked up a devastating combination of wildfires, dust storms, and tornadoes—claiming at least 42 lives since Friday. Two people were killed by a twister in Plantersville. One of the lives lost was that of 82-year-old Annie Free, who “just looked out for everyone,” Atchison’s husband said. The tornado struck Free’s home, leaving only the front patio behind. Darren Atchison spent Monday delivering granola bars and sports drinks to the pummeled neighborhood, driving his all-terrain vehicle around downed trees. More than a half-dozen houses were destroyed while others were left in rough shape, some with walls peeled clean off. The tornado flipped a trailer onto its roof and toppled trees in every direction. When Heidi Howland emerged from her home after hiding in her bedroom underneath a mattress with her husband, kids and grandkids as the twister approached, she found fallen trees and broken car windows. Many of her neighbors whose houses were damaged came to her front porch to take refuge from the rain after the storm passed Saturday night. One was Free’s daughter, who Howland said cried late into the night because the first responders couldn’t find her mother. Free’s body wasn’t found until the morning. Also killed was Dunk Pickering, a fixture in the community who often hosted live music events and helped neighbors during tough times. Neighbor John Green found Pickering’s body in the wreckage of a building just across the street from Green’s home. “Whether he knew you or not, he would help anyone,” Green said. “I’ve known him for 20 years. He’s been like that ever since the day I first met him.” Green and other neighbors spent at least five hours Saturday night pulling people from the rubble and carrying them to paramedics who were unable to reach the area because roads were blocked by debris. Wildfires in Oklahoma Wind-driven wildfires across the state destroyed more than 400 homes over the weekend and will continue to be a threat in the coming days because of high winds. Dozens of fires were still burning across the state on Monday, said Keith Merckx at Oklahoma Forestry Services, and much of the state including the Oklahoma City area remained under fire warnings. While conditions over the weekend allowed crews to get a handle on most wildfires across Texas and Oklahoma, forecasters at the National Weather Service said extremely critical fire weather conditions were expected Tuesday over an area spanning from southeastern New Mexico through the Texas Panhandle and into western Oklahoma. “These fires, once they get started, become really hard to stop. They move more quickly than our resources can keep up with,” Merckx said. Four deaths so far were blamed on the fires or high winds, according to the Oklahoma Department of Emergency Management. More than 70 homes were destroyed by wildfire outbreaks Friday in and around Stillwater, home to Oklahoma State University. Tornadoes and high winds across the South In Mississippi, six people died and more than 200 were displaced by a string of tornadoes across three counties, the governor said. Within about an hour of each other on Saturday, two big tornadoes tore through Walthall County, Mississippi, according to the National Weather Service. The strongest one packed winds of 170 mph (274 kph) when it swept a well-built home from its foundation, leaving a pile of debris behind, the agency said in an updated report late Monday. Three people died in the county, including 7-year-old Carter Young, who was in a mobile home, Walthall County Coroner Chris Blackwell said. The other two people killed—Gabrielle Pierre, 34, and Jeffery Irvin, 42—were in a mobile home next door to the one where Young was found, Blackwell said. Scattered twisters and storm damage led to the deaths of at least 13 people in Missouri, including a 30-year-old man who along with his dog was found dead from carbon monoxide poisoning after he was using a generator indoors during the storm, authorities said. In Arkansas, officials confirmed three deaths. As the storm headed east, two boys ages 11 and 13 were killed when a tree fell on their home in western North Carolina early Sunday, firefighters in Transylvania County said. Firefighters found them amid the uprooted three-foot-wide tree after relatives said they had been trapped in their bedroom, officials said. A tornado touched down at about 3 a.m. Monday in a neighborhood in Perquimans County, North Carolina, destroying three mobile homes and damaging several others, according to the National Weather Service. Eight people were injured in the community, with no reported deaths, the weather service said. The community is about 50 miles (80 kilometers) south of Norfolk, Virginia. Dust storms in Kansas and Texas High winds spurred dust storms that led to almost a dozen deaths in car crashes Friday. Eight people died in a Kansas highway pileup involving at least 50 vehicles, according to the state highway patrol. Authorities said three people also were killed in car crashes during a dust storm in Amarillo in the Texas Panhandle. Seewer reported from Toledo, Ohio. TikTok Has a New Security Checkup Dashboard
Social media apps aren't exactly known for their privacy and security features, but TikTok users are getting a little bit of help with a built-in tool to monitor their account security and keep their information safe. The new Security Checkup dashboard shows you where your TikTok security is lacking with step-by-step guidance to update your settings. How to use TikTok's Security CheckupTo get to your security dashboard on TikTok, go to your profile and tap Settings and privacy > Security and permissions. Security Checkup will show you which settings have been completed and which need attention, with guidance on how to update each: Adding an email and/or phone number for account recovery Enabling two-step verification Creating a passkey with device-based authentication like Face ID or Touch Unlock Checking which devices are logged into your account (and removing any that are unauthorized or aren't in use) TikTok will also flag "unusual account behavior" and log it in your Security Checkup for you to review. TikTok isn't the only social media platform with this kind of security feature. Meta, for example, has a Security Checkup on Instagram that guides users through improving their password strength, enabling two-factor authentication, and adding account recovery information. You can find this in your profile settings (tap the three vertical lines) and go to Accounts Center > Password and Security > Security Checkup to select the account you want to evaluate. Google has a similar dashboard that shows you where you are signed in with your Google account, apps and services you've connected, recent security activity, sign-in and recovery settings, and recommendations for improving your account security. How to Add Your Passport to Google Wallet
Airport security will probably always be somewhat of a hassle, but one friction point you can potentially minimize is utilizing a digital ID in place of a physical one—and if you're an Android user, your passport added to Google Wallet's ID pass is officially accepted by TSA. It's certainly convenient to not have to carry or keep track of your physical passport when you travel, and a digital passport in ID pass can get you through security screening if you don't have a REAL ID after the requirements take effect on May 7. That said, your digital passport doesn't completely replace your physical document, which you'll still need when traveling internationally and in situations where you have to present identification outside of TSA. Here's how to digitize your passport and other forms of identification for the next time you fly. How to add your passport to Google WalletTo add your passport to ID pass, open Google Wallet on your Android device and tap the + icon. Tap ID > ID pass, then hit the Get Started button. The app will guide you through a series of instructions to scan your passport and your face, which will take several minutes to complete and approve. You can also add a state-issued ID (like your driver's license) to Google Wallet using this same process—just select ID > Driver's license or state ID instead of ID pass. How to use other digital IDs for travelAt the time of writing, Apple Wallet and Samsung Wallet do not support passports, and ID pass for Google Wallet is the only digital passport accepted at TSA for domestic travel. However, your driver's license or identification card stored in Apple Wallet, Google Wallet, Samsung Wallet, or a state-specific mobile app can also get you through security screening if issued by one of the following states: Arizona California Colorado Georgia Hawaii Iowa Louisiana Maryland New Mexico New York Ohio Puerto Rico Utah Virginia West Virginia To add an ID to Apple Wallet, tap the + icon in the app and hit Driver's License or State ID. Select your eligible state, and follow the prompts. For Samsung Wallet, click the + icon, tap Digital IDs > Driver's License/State ID, and follow the instructions to scan your ID and face and authenticate with your fingerprint or a PIN. Note that some of the states listed (like New York and Utah) require you to use a state-specific app for digital IDs instead of your device's digital wallet. Even if you have a digital ID, don't count on being able to use it at every airport. Check TSA's digital ID map before you leave home to make sure any airport you are traveling through accepts eligible digital IDs. (On the flip side, TSA PreCheck members traveling on Delta Airlines, United Airlines, and Alaska Airlines out of a select number of airports can clear security solely on facial recognition—no physical or digital documents required.) The most innovative companies in agriculture for 2025
Good agriculture has always been about caring for the land—but today, that responsibility is more critical than ever. Innovative agriculture companies must now dedicate significant energy to ensuring future generations of farmers can continue to grow healthy, bountiful crops and feed the planet. The most innovative companies in agriculture for 2025 include forward-thinking businesses and nonprofits with at least one eye firmly on this future. Zero Foodprint takes the top slot, for funding regenerative farming through a model so simple, it becomes radical: Restaurants, grocers, and food companies are asked to contribute 1% of consumer purchases to directly fund farm conversions. On the farm equipment front, Four Growers released a fruit-picking robot for vertical farms that’s 10 times faster than human labor, automatically packs produce, and provides accurate yield forecasts to boot. Applied Carbon introduced a compact, seemingly steampunk-inspired incinerator that transforms harvest debris into carbon-rich biochar in a single pass, spreading it back onto fields to boost crop yields. In the AI arena, Arable’s sophisticated analytics platform and award-winning sensor have attracted partnerships with tech giants like Google to help farmers cut water use and improve the health of some 65 crops in 50 countries. ClimateAi uses advanced computer-learning models—akin to those in self-driving cars—to give farmers and major food manufacturers hyper-detailed forecasts, guiding decisions on when and where to plant specific crops. For biotech, Moolec Science achieved not one but three USDA approvals for the first crops that grow meat proteins, producing pork-infused soybeans, beef-enriched peas, and more. Pairwise made history with the world’s first CRISPR-edited food—a milder mustard green—and the first seedless blackberry. Addressing agriculture’s labor challenges, Seso offers software now used by one-third of America’s 100 largest agricultural employers to streamline the H-2A visa process for migrant farmworkers—a workforce the industry relies on heavily, at a time when it’s become a cultural flashpoint. Meanwhile, beverage giant Diageo expanded regenerative farming in Ireland for Guinness’s barley, Scotland for whisky grains, and Mexico for the agave used to produce its tequilas. And organic-farming pioneer the Rodale Institute has trained educational prowess on promoting regenerative farming in places where it can make a significant impact—like Ventura County, California, where in the past year it partnered with Patagonia to transition farmers to more sustainable methods. 1. Zero FoodprintFor funding “collective regeneration” Launched in 2020 by chef Anthony Myint and his wife Karen Leibowitz as platform to help restaurants go carbon neutral, Zero Foodprint today is advancing perhaps the most promising pathway to making regenerative farming the standard in America. Restaurants were initially encouraged to offset a portion of their emissions by donating 1% of sales to carbon farming. When the idea took off, ZFP ran with it—leading to a James Beard Award and Basque Culinary World Prize-winning nonprofit that’s partnered with Chez Panisse, Noma, Subway, and 100 other restaurants, enlisted prominent winemakers, and funded $19 million in regenerative farming projects, sequestering more than 100,000 tons of CO2e. This year, ZFP added its first grocery partner (New Seasons Market); recruited Bob’s Red Mill, Vital Farms, Tillamook County Creamery, and Stumptown Coffee as new backers; and made its boldest pitch yet, via a TED Talk, for scaling the “collective regeneration” model. Next up is utilities: It has helped draft a Washington State bill to earmark 1% of restaurant bills and $1 from trash bills statewide for regenerative ag projects. If scaled nationwide, this opt-out model could turn food and utility consumers into a vast revenue base. Unlike typical sustainability program funders and carbon credit firms that just move money around, ZFP collects funds directly and deploys them on projects it manages like a general contractor, ensuring their legitimacy. Myint’s TED Talk argued that the solution to sustainable farming is already before us, just overlooked. America has spent billions championing organic farming, but consumers don’t back agricultural change when they buy end products; fewer than 1% of today’s farms are certified organic. ZFP argues that because surveys show that consumers are eager to fund sustainable solutions, shifting the burden and scaling the 1% program through collective action is the answer. 2. Climate AiFor predicting the future for nine key commodity crops In the summer of 2024, ClimateAi unveiled forecasts that it promised could predict the weather for anywhere from one hour to six months in advance. Founded by Himanshu Gupta—an energy policy expert who advised Vice President Al Gore and helped draft the Paris Agreement—the six-year-old startup helps farmers to be ready to respond to weather changes as rapidly as they’re occurring nowadays. Its offers satellite imagery, temperature and rainfall readings, and a breakthrough use of physics-driven AI—the same technology used by self-driving cars. Together, this mix creates extremely accurate detailed forecasts and also tells farmers when to plant which crops where, even predicting their likely yields. ClimateAi’s software is equally sought by large companies. It claims more than 20 major food and drink brands are clients, from Japanese beverage giant Suntory to potato supplier McCain Foods to pistachio producer Wonderful Company and its wine subsidiary, Justin Vineyards. McCain recruited ClimateAi in 2023, once the spud grower began worrying in earnest if it will have a viable potato business in 10 years. ClimateAi now assesses crop risks for McCain’s various growing regions, then hands off high-level recommendations for the best practices to maintain current yields. Adjustments like these take time, sometimes decades, and Gupta has warned that companies hoping to make changes to stay climate-resilient are “running against time.” 3. PairwiseFor growing the world’s first CRISPR food Pairwise combines two concepts few humans would dare to fuse: food and CRISPR, the gene-editing technology known for designer babies and attempts to resurrect the woolly mammoth. The startup has built a system to select more desirable and nutritious crop traits. It then partners with major shakers in agriculture, everyone from Corteva to the USDA, in hopes of introducing them on grocery aisles. This past year, Pairwise and Bayer began working to scale leafy greens that are officially North America’s first “CRISPR food”—mustard greens whose wasabi-like pungency has been dialed down, making for a palatable new leafy greens option that packs twice the nutrition of romaine. Then in June, it rolled out the world’s first seedless blackberry, making use of something dubbed the Fulcrum Platform. This proprietary genetics technology was able to eliminate the hard pits surrounding a blackberry’s seeds, as well as the thorns that bedevil growers. Pairwise claims these seedless berries offer better flavor, are more consistent berry to berry, and have great market potential, similar to that of seedless grapes and watermelons. It contends that the breakthrough here equips it to do the same trick with new fruits, leading to possible produce section goldmines like pitless cherries. 4. Rodale InstituteFor leveraging its decades of knowledge in organic and regenerative farming to bring more farmers and consumers aboard The Rodale Institute is where the modern organic movement was born. For the past seven decades, it has been leading educational efforts to disseminate specific farming techniques. Rodale’s skill at inventing creative ways to win over stubborn farmers is now coming in handy as it furthers the burgeoning new cause of regenerative agriculture. This past year, its team of scientists and academics have worked on initiatives with 24 partners across America, putting some 41,000 conventional acres in transition to regenerative. It is on the ground with Patagonia in California, working to convert farms to regenerative in Ventura County, one of the world’s worst places for pesticide use and an area now plagued by respiratory problems, poor air quality, and other health issues. It also collaborated with tree startup Propagate to help more farmers see the prospects of agroforestry as less daunting. It even spent part of last year boosting organic hazelnut farming in Pennsylvania—hazelnuts currently grow almost exclusively in the Willamette Valley of Oregon. These projects come alongside others in recent years that Rodale says have involved helping major food companies from General Mills to Cargill and Bell & Evans adapt their supply chains to regenerative organic practices. 5. DiageoFor using Guinness, Johnnie Walker, Casamigos, and other spirits to lift the planet’s own As a brand that controls a disproportionate swath of the world’s grain supply because it is behind many of its biggest alcohol brands, Diageo has taken it upon itself to scale regenerative farming in three key growing regions: Ireland for Guinness’s barley, Scotland for whisky grains, and Mexico for agave used to produce its tequilas. The Guinness program is in its third year, but it has swelled to where it now involves 44 growers focused on enhancing soil health, reducing fertilizer use, and improving water quality. Data from the past year shows cover crops today encompass 1,400 hectares in a prime barley-growing area of southeast Ireland, leading to greater biodiversity, more pollinators and birdlife, improved soil fertility, and water retention. Last October, Diageo announced that these regenerative practices would expand across Ireland into farms that grow barley and wheat for Johnnie Walker, Talisker, and the Singleton whiskies, and it would also begin looking at the agave that impacts its top tequila brands like Don Julio, Casamigos, DeLeón, and Astral. Success in Mexico would require working closely with local agave producers, the company added, since it would need their decades of experience to understand how the plant could hold carbon for a six- to seven-year growth cycle. 6. ArableFor replenishing water in Nebraska Arable joins the umpteen other startups that in recent years have launched sophisticated analytics platforms to track weather risk and crop health. What makes Arable stand out is that its platform is showing impressive results, particularly for water reduction, that are drawing industry accolades. Now active in tracking 65 different crops in more than 50 countries, the company claims to process 28 billion datapoints every month. This, Arable says, allows it to custom-tailor farming down to the individual field or hyperlocal weather level. Among 2024’s highlights was a project with Bayer that addressed water scarcity in key basins in Mexico by giving farmers an award-winning new sensor, the Mark 3, to track and then tweak their own irrigation practices. Arable reports that the project is on pace to cut water use by more than half a billion gallons—an amount almost equal to the daily consumption of 2 million U.S. households. Through a collaboration with the nonprofit TomorrowNow, the same device equipped smallholder farmers in Africa with next-generation climate data, and Arable says the Mark 3 also played a key role in a project with Shell to estimate potential carbon credits in Brazil. A collaboration closer to home, this one with Google, put Arable in action on 25,000 acres in Nebraska to help farmers fight a bad drought while also clocking significant reductions in electricity and diesel usage. A trendsetting local farmer, Roric Paulman, whose farm has hosted modern agricultural initiatives like one in 2019 from IBM’s Watson, later called it “the most revolutionary step I’ve seen irrigation take,” explaining that Arable helped to reduce his water usage by 22% across 27 fields. 7. SesoFor helping farm workers work America has quintupled annual H-2A visas for migrant farmworkers since the mid-2010s—from 50,000 to over 250,000—yet finding labor has only gotten harder for the agriculture industry. Despite the H-2A’s lack of a numerical cap, each year visa application hang-ups cost the industry billions in rotted crops by delaying workers’ arrival. With a new administration prioritizing deportations, employers face mounting pressure to find foreign-born workers (70% of the workforce) and also secure them safe, legally protected jobs. Seso argues that it solves both problems. Started by founders with families who operate farms, Seso acts as hiring agency with recruitment offices in Latin America, then it shifts into the role of immigration consultant and document preparer for the visa application process. Seso started in 2019 by “cold-calling the smallest farms in America, offering to do their visas for free,” says CEO Michael Guirguis, but it’s now on a tea. It closed on $26 million of Series B funding in April led by Bond’s Mary Meeker and doubled revenue in 2024, allowing it to grow into the country’s second-largest farmworker visa agency and claim a third of America’s 100 largest ag employers as clients. Services have grown, too, to include automating payroll and insurance in back offices, lobbying Washington to address the federal immigration backlog, and sharpening relationships with stakeholder governments in Mexico and Central America. It also has a new product planned that will help farmworkers—an estimated half of whom are unbanked—set up checking and savings accounts, complete with a Spanish-speaking support center Seso has built from scratch. 8. Four GrowersFor saving the (vertical) farm Last year was not vertical farming’s best. Several top players bit the dust or went bankrupt (Bowery Farming, AeroFarms, Smallhold) after disclosing that they were struggling to scale. However, a new robot agtech startup called Four Growers has emerged that could perhaps turn a leaf for the industry: Its flagship GR-100 harvests produce grown in vertical farms. But the pitch isn’t that it’s another cool robot that picks fruit up to 10 times faster than humans; rather, it’s machinery that more fundamentally reimagines vertical farming operations. It adapts to the farm, can pack the fruit it picks, and has sophisticated-enough AI built in to deliver accurate yield forecasts to growers. Four Growers designed similar robotics for large farms on spec, like Nature Fresh, an organic tomato and berry brand available at Whole Foods, as recently as 2022. The GR-100 has picked up five large farm clients in the past year and a half. It now has a version ready for wider retail launch that is currently being demoed. The bot is equipped with four stereo cameras to help navigate complex greenhouse environments and also predict when unripe fruits will be ready. It harvests in a way that essentially packs by default, picking 24 crates’ worth of tomatoes at a time, and sorting them by weight with a weighted elevator system as it moves. Right now, the bots can also harvest cucumbers and peppers, but supposedly the “whole salad” is in the works. 9. Applied CarbonFor taking biochar production directly into the field While other agtech companies are building elaborate futuristic machines that are still working to prove their value in sucking carbon from the air, a startup called Applied Carbon is using a small incinerator to leverage a centuries-old agricultural practice that scientists believe could sequester 2 gigatons of carbon a year while also boosting crop yields. Its pyrolyzer might sound like it was hauled straight from a Victorian inventor’s workshop, but the device is cutting-edge: In a single pass, a procession of interlinked tractors collect debris from the harvest and transform it into carbon-rich biochar that gets spread back onto the field, enriching the soil and reducing the need for fertilizers. Biochar’s ability to improve soil health traces back to ancient Amazonian practices, when it helped to create that region’s fertile black soil. It has the capacity to store carbon for centuries, but scaling it is a real challenge, particularly moving agricultural waste to a biochar facility and the resulting biochar back to the farm. Applied Carbon solves the transportation problem by bringing the generator to the farm. Its current model can handle corn, rice, peanut, and cotton. The waste is chopped up, fed into a reactor that blasts the material at 1,000 degrees, then mixed into the field after being doused in water to cool it off. A syngas is also produced that cleverly powers the equipment itself. In July 2024, Applied Carbon announced that it had raised $22 million in funding to deploy its machines across Texas, Oklahoma, Arkansas, and Louisiana. Companies including Microsoft are already signed up to purchase the carbon offsets generated by the process. 10. Moolec ScienceFor inserting animal genes into plants, for better nutrition Moolec Science is helping plants to taste like meat by rewriting the instructions they follow to build their own proteins—yielding, so far, a pork-infused soy called PiggySooy and a pea that was spliced together with bovine DNA. Both products are USDA-approved, and suffice it to say, they push the boundaries of what people picture when they hear the words “molecular farming.” Detractors, of course, will argue that these mutant plants are GMO central and demand to know whether such reengineered crops that blur the line between plant and animal serve any real-world utility. Moolec says the answer is a much firmer “yes” than most people realize—that not only do they have the potential to improve the nutritional benefits, color, and sensory experience of plant-based proteins, they can produce literal animal proteins that are cheaper, Earth-friendlier, and more humane, and even boring old vegetable oils that are more nutrient-packed and functional. The company secured three landmark USDA approvals in the past year, including the world’s first for a pea enriched with cow iron, the pig soybean, and a safflower with the highest omega-6 fatty acid concentration on the planet—making it resemble a fish in this regard more than a thistly plant. Moolec reported earning $6 million in revenue for 2024, roughly a sixfold leap for the year, driven primarily by early sales of Piggy Sooy. The fish oil safflower is headed to market “imminently,” it says. Explore the full 2025 list of Fast Company’s Most Innovative Companies, 609 organizations that are reshaping industries and culture. The most innovative companies in applied AI for 2025
It’s been gradual, but generative AI models and the apps they power have begun to measurably deliver returns for businesses. Organizations across many industries believe their employees are more productive and efficient with AI tools such as chatbots and coding assistants at their side. Numerous AI startups found traction offering such solutions during 2024. Glean, for example, puts cutting-edge AI search capabilities in the hands of employees so that they can tap into various apps and platforms to find documents and corporate intelligence. Contextual AI lets organizations put a company’s proprietary intelligence into a secure data store, then lets them build AI apps that can call on that data. Enterprises are also using AI apps to protect softer corporate assets, such as reputation. Blackbird.AI offers a web app that enterprises use to monitor how their brand name is portrayed in social media posts, videos, links, and memes. Other standout AI apps focuse on specific industries. Google DeepMind put drug discovery ahead by years when it improved on its AlphaFold model, which now can model and predict the behaviors of proteins and other actors within the cell. Harvey has found its legs within the legal industry by offering an AI legal assistant that can write briefs, summarize and compare cases, and more. Coding assistants grew considerably–both in capability and usage–during 2024. Anysphere’s Cursor tool, for example, helped advance the genre from simply completing lines or sections of code to building whole software functions based on the plain language input of a human developer. 1. GleanFor arming employees with the tools to get their jobs done Companies contain a lot of information that’s crucial for employees to know, but it’s spread out across an array of workplace apps: Slack, Microsoft 365, Google Workspace, Salesforce, and more. Five-year-old Glean offers a user-friendly AI-powered search tool that allows employees to find information and generate answers across more than 100 data sources. In June 2024, the company transformed its existing enterprise AI assistant and search engine into a platform called Work AI platform. It allows employees of all technical backgrounds to quickly generate personalized, accurate answers—and even create their own no-code tools to make the agents work better for the specifics of their jobs and businesses. The Work AI suite also includes a Glean Actions tool, which enables the AI assistant to directly take action on an employee’s behalf within a company’s connected applications. Actions could involve reading data from an application and executing a specific task, creating Jira tickets, publishing new content, or searching for code. In September, Glean doubled down on its user-friendly proposition by making it even easier for non-technical employees to get the most from its tools with next-generation prompting features. These features include a Prompt Builder feature, which allows users to create their own directives for the AI assistant, and a Prompt Library, which includes suggested prompts from Glean, as well ones that a company has shared in its own prompt library. According to a November 2024 report in The Information, Glean was generating around $100 million in annual recurring revenue, more than tripling that metric over the past year. The company closed two funding rounds in 2024: $200 million in February and $260 million in September at a $4.6 billion valuation. Its 200+ customers include Reddit, Instacart, Pinterest, Duolingo, and Databricks. Read more about Glean, honored as No. 6 on Fast Company’s list of the World’s 50 Most Innovative Companies of 2025. 2. AnysphereFor giving developers a coding partner with contextual awareness Cursor AI has emerged as a standout in the growing field of AI code editors. The company behind it, Anysphere, made the smart design choice of building the UX based on Microsoft’s Visual Studio Code, a familiar programming environment. Cursor also can access a developer’s or company’s existing code base as a way of fine-tuning code suggestions. Cursor acts like a coding partner that’s aware of the context in which code is being created. It offers code auto-completions, and not just of single lines–it can generate entire sections of code, and then explain the reasoning behind them. Or the developer can explain a new feature or function in plain language and the AI will code a prototype of it. Anysphere says Cursor now has more than 40,000 customers. Developers in online forums say that after using Cursor, they can’t go back to GitHub Copilot. In August, the startup raised a $60 million A round at a $400 million valuation from Andreessen Horowitz, Thrive Capital, OpenAI, Google’s Jeff Dean, OpenAI’s Noam Brown, and the founders of Stripe, GitHub, Ramp, and Perplexity. Four months later it raised a Series B round that closed in January 2025 with $105 million invested, raising its valuation to $2.6 billion. Read more about Anysphere, honored as No. 26 on Fast Company’s list of the World’s 50 Most Innovative Companies of 2025. 3. Blackbird.AIFor arming NATO and others with AI that detects AI disinformation Businesses and other organizations must constantly be aware of how their name is being used in the digital environment, and be able to react quickly if their brand and reputation are distorted by misinformation or disinformation. In 2024 Blackbird.AI released its Compass platform, which lets individual users reality check or get greater context around suspicious claims made in social media posts, videos, links, or memes. The user pastes the content into the Compass tool, which checks it against thousands of trustworthy online sources. In October 2024 Blackbird.AI launched “Compass Vision,” a new AI-based tool for identifying AI deepfake images and videos. Customers can access Compass Vision directly through Blackbird.AI’s platform, or they can use its API to integrate it with their existing threat intelligence and social listening systems. As companies continue to more aggressively protect their market value and brand equity in the digital space, the market for “narrative intelligence” services is likely to grow to as much as $70 billion annually, Blackbird.AI believes. The company has already positioned itself well, and expects its revenues to double or triple over the next year. Blackbird.AI has raised more than $20 million in venture capital so far. 4. Google DeepMindFor unfolding the mysteries of structural biochemistry Google DeepMind CEO Demis Hassabis and director of research John Jumper won the 2024 Nobel Prize in Chemistry for their parts in discovering and developing the AlphaFold AI models, which can predict the complex structures of virtually all known proteins. Proteins control and drive all chemical reactions within the bodies of organisms, including humans, so the tool is of great interest to researchers in drug development, material science, and environmental science. In 2024 DeepMind expanded its AlphaFold AI system to model how proteins interact with other cell structures, including DNA, RNA, and small molecules that are often used in drugs. The new system, called AlphaFold 3, can model the ways in which proteins “read” our DNA and then carry out the instructions in the body. It lets drug researchers quickly model how new drug compounds might react with certain receptor sites in the body, which could accelerate the exploratory phase of drug development. Traditionally this work has been done experimentally, in a wet lab. Google DeepMind developed AlphaFold 3 in collaboration with London-based Isomorphic Labs, an AI-based drug discovery lab it spun out into an independent unit within Google parent company Alphabet. Isomorphic is now working with Novartis and Eli Lilly. While drugs based on AlphaFold’s breakthroughs are yet to come, it’s already instigated a revolution in structural biochemistry. 5. DeepLFor translating everyday business communications into 33 languages, including traditional Chinese and Arabic Fast and accurate translation are crucial for multinational corporations, and generative AI has been a natural complement to existing services. One service provider, DeepL, has emerged as a standout for the accuracy and cost-effectiveness of its AI. The company already serves more than 150,000 businesses, governments, and other organizations across the legal, tech, media, manufacturing, and retail industries, including known names such as Nikkei, Panasonic Connect, Zendesk, and Morningstar. In November 2024 the company released DeepL Voice for Meetings, which lets participants speak in their preferred language during meetings and video calls, with real-time captions of others’ comments in their chosen language. DeepL Voice for Conversations does the same thing, but for one-on-one conversations happening on mobile devices. In July 2024, DeepL deployed a new large language model of its own, which its says significantly outperforms LLMs from OpenAI, Google, and Microsoft for translation. DeepL also added Traditional Chinese and Arabic languages to its platform, bringing total supported languages to 33. Beyond translation, DeepL launched a new tool called DeepL Write, designed to help professionals improve their business writing skills. In May 2024 DeepL raised a $300 million funding round and saw its valuation rise to $2 billion–doubling its valuation after its previous funding round a year earlier. 6. PerplexityFor turning generative AI into a rival to traditional search, especially for election coverage Perplexity is one of the biggest success stories of the current AI boom. Its “answer engine” has revitalized web search, using a combination of homegrown large language models (LLMs), third-party models (from OpenAI, Anthropic, DeepSeek and others) and web crawlers to return custom answers that are highly relevant and fastidiously cited. The San Francisco-based company saw its user base grow throughout 2024, as it added new features and functions to its platform. Perplexity began experimenting with ads and referrals on its platform late in 2024, and launched “Shop like a Pro”, an AI-powered shopping assistant that lets users research and even purchase products within Perplexity. Users of the Perplexity mobile app users can even snap pictures of items to see related products and buying information. Perplexity’s most surprising creation during 2024 may have been the AI-powered Election Information Hub it launched before the November 2024 U.S. elections. The hub offered voters real-time updates, candidate information, and ballot measure summaries, along with AI-generated analysis based on reliable data from The Associated Press and Democracy Works. Perplexity’s clear, verifiable approach to election coverage gained significant attention during the run-up to the elections. 7. Contextual AIFor making the next generation of AI more accurate and efficient To avoid hallucinations and keep answers on point, AI developers use what’s called retrieval-augmented generation (RAG), where large language models are fed relevant information used to respond to specific queries. Cofounded by CEO Douwe Kiela, who pioneered RAG while at Meta, Contextual AI emerged from stealth mode in June 2023 with a mission to use the power of RAG to build more accurate LLMs for enterprises. In March 2024, the company introduced RAG 2.0, a system that trains LLMs and the RAG ystem together, resulting in Contextual Language Models that are tuned for specific purposes for which they outperform leading commercial and open source models. Contextual also worked with the Allen Institute for Artificial Intelligence to develop OLMoE, an AI system introduced in September that uses an approach called “mixture of experts,” in which a specialized subsection of the model is called on to answer a given question, leaving most of the other model parameters at rest. This can increase a model’s accuracy while making it faster and more energy efficient. Contextual, which counts HSBC, Qualcomm and The Economist as customers, announced in August 2024 that it raised an $80 million Series A round to fund further development of its enterprise-grade AI systems. 8. HarveyFor giving lawyers a trustworthy AI agent Using large language models in legal work has long been a tantalizing possibility. But fears over inaccuracies due to AI hallucinations have caused the legal field to move slowly in their adoption of them. Harvey has managed some real innovations aimed at making its AI legal assistant more reliable and transparent about its work. The Harvey Assistant can read and analyze cases and other data faster than a human lawyer or legal assistant, and can draft documents, analyze information, and answer questions about hundreds of complex legal files. Harvey gave the Assistant some important upgrades in August 2024. It added a series of specialized modes tailored to different kinds of legal work, it trained its AI to refine and expand on its initial responses, and it improved the system’s outputs and processing speed. Harvey says the new version of Assistant reduces AI hallucinations by 60% and improves the accuracy of cited sources by 23%. In a move to demystify the way the assistant comes up with its answers, Harvey released a report called “BigLaw Bench” describing its model training and evaluation methodologies. The company more than tripled its employees during 2024, and added more than 100 new customers in 15 countries. With a new $100 million funding round in July 2024, the company saw its valuation rise to $1.5 billion. 9. Khan AcademyFor empowering students and their teachers with a free AI writing coach In 2023, Khan Academy launched Khanmigo, an experimental AI tutor designed to give students one-on-one help in tasks such as practicing math problems, brainstorming project ideas, and analyzing literature. Since then, thousands of students and teachers have started using the tool, and Khan Academy has been busy adding new tools and features to the platform. During 2024, the non-profit built some important new functionality into its Khanamigo Writing Coach, which had originally been designed to act as a writing tutor for students. The tool now helps teachers, too, giving them access to detailed reports on student progress. It generates high-level insights on the writing challenges of individual students, and even helps teachers identify difficulties that multiple students in the class are facing. All this addresses a real challenge in English education–the time constraints teachers face when providing feedback on writing. Khan Academy cites a real-life example of a teacher with 100 students who typically needed 17 hours to review the first drafts of a two-page essay assignment, assuming the teacher spent 10 minutes on each paper. In an era when AI offers to do our writing for us, Khanamigo Writing Coach is instead focused on helping students break through barriers to effective written communication—and on helping teachers guide them along the way. 10. SpeakFor supercharging English-language learning with live conversational roleplays Speak’s AI English tutor app, which is widely used in Korea and Japan, has been around for years. But the company took a big step forward during 2024 with a little help from OpenAI. The app already offered an English tutor that could teach and converse, but the conversations felt slow and unnatural. That’s because Speak’s system had to transcribe the user’s speech, run it through a text-based LLM workflow, then synthesize the AI character’s speech. Each of these steps created gaps and errors in the back-and-forth, which was disruptive to the learning process. Then Speak became one of the first companies to get access to OpenAI’s Realtime API, using it to power its “Live Roleplays” feature. The Realtime API is unique in that it’s powered by AI that treats both text and voice in the same way–as common tokens within a multi-modal model. So no conversions are necessary, making the model’s response time super-fast. As a result, Speak’s tutor can generate its voice responses with almost no delay. This makes exchanges between student and AI tutor feel much more fluid and natural. And that’s very important, because the best and fastest way to learn another language is through real life conversations. Speak may not be exactly real-life, but with OpenAI’s help it’s a lot closer to real-time. 11. PikaFor making a state-of-the-art video generator that’s accessible to nonprofessionals Pika’s founders, Demi Guo and Chenlin Meng, dropped out of Stanford’s artificial intelligence PhD program in 2023 to pursue a big idea. The world needed a world-class video generation app that was designed for regular people–not just professional creators, film-makers and AI early adopters. The duo and their new company got the attention of the AI industry with the release of the second version of their model, Pika 1.5, and the accompanying app, in September 2024. People soon began pumping out videos using the app’s motion control and effects such as Pikaffects, with which users can melt, inflate, crush, squish or explode pretty much anything. This unleashed a wave of videos that were perfect for social media sites like TikTok. In December 2024, the company dropped its Pika 2.0 model, which introduced the ability to dress up videos with people, objects, and places from photos they upload to the app. Just a month later, it launched its 2.1 model, which added an Advanced Motion Control feature, which made animation or high-motion video more fluid and natural-looking. Pika is still a very young company, but it’s already taken a place in the top tier of AI video generators, along with OpenAI’s Sora, Runway’s Gen-3 Alpha, and Google’s Veo. 12. CanvaFor bringing Gen AI design to the largest organizations Canva has the most popular app in the design and creative category, with more than 100 million downloads in the Google Play store alone. The company has been busily adding AI features to its app, and many of its users are embracing them. In 2024, Canva continued expanding its Magic Studio suite of AI tools. The suite, which is aimed at designers within organizations big and small, now includes 12 native AI products built on proprietary models from Canva and its partners, including OpenAI, Google and Runway. They include a “text to graphic” generation tool, AI photo editing, and a feature that assembles a highlight reel of the best clips from a longer video. Canva also strengthened its AI hand in 2024 by acquiring Leonardo.Ai, a generative AI platform specializing in image and video that’s used by 19 million creatives globally. Canva was quick to begin powering its own new features using Leonardo’s powerful Phoenix foundation model, starting with the new Dream Lab image generator it launched in October. Canva did meet with some backlash when it raised the prices of its Teams plans because of the new AI features. Still, Canva it says its growth has continued to accelerate, reaching 220 million monthly active users by year-end, the last 20 million of those added in the fourth quarter alone. 13. SalesforceFor letting customers design no-code AI agents that can handle customer service, marketing, and more Salesforce moved rapidly to embrace AI agents during 2024, pivoting from its former “Einstein” AI platform to Agentforce, a new platform that lets Salesforce customers design their own no-code agents to handle customer service, sales, marketing, scheduling and other tasks. Agents go beyond chatbots by being able to perform work-related tasks without the constant supervision of humans. They can, for example, analyze data, make decisions, and work through tasks step by step on the user’s behalf. For example, Salesforce offers an agent called Sales Development Representative (SDR) that can engage with sales prospects at any time of the day, answer questions, schedule sales meetings, and even manage objections. In the second half of 2024 Salesforce released two major versions of the Agentforce platform. The vision is big—agents could be as significant a shift for business software as the move to the cloud 25 years ago—and while it’s still early, the first adopters of the technology include some big names, such as Disney, OpenTable, Saks Fifth Avenue, and Wiley. On an early December earnings call, Salesforce CEO Marc Benioff said his company is “unleashing this new era of digital labor for every business and industry.” He added that even though the Agentforce platform had only been available since late October, his company had already “signed 200 deals” to give companies access. 14. OsmoFor teaching AI how to smell The startup Osmo, which was spun out of Google Research in 2022, has developed a way of giving AI the sense of smell. The company–which is backed by Google Ventures, Lux Capital, and the Bill & Melinda Gates Foundation–developed an AI system that can identify and recreate odors. It uses a number of sensitive sensors to detect molecules in the air that create odors, then feeds the sensor data to its AI models, which can represent the molecules digitally, as tokens within a neural network. The system can also create totally new scents, such as might be used in perfumes. Beyond the obvious application in the fragrance industry, Osmo has already tested its system for the detection of counterfeit goods, which usually have a very different olfactory signature than legit products. From July through September of 2024, Osmo deployed its system of sensors and models for four weeks at a fulfillment center for an online marketplace, where it gave hundreds of boxes of shoes the smell test. In the end Osmo proved there to be a measurable smell difference between authentic and counterfeit shoes, and that its system can ID the fakes quickly and accurately. It’s likely that many meaningful applications for Osmo’s AI haven’t yet been realized, such as in security work, disease detection or–you guessed it–Smell-o-vision. 15. EvolutionaryScaleFor applying AI to design new proteins that the world needs EvolutionaryScale is an AI company that develops advanced artificial intelligence models for biological research, particularly focusing on proteins. The company’s main product is ESM3, an generative AI model for biology that can reason over the sequence, structure, and function of proteins. ESM3 can be used to generate new protein designs that would take millions of years to evolve in nature, and that can be realized through synthetic biology methods, the company says. Such proteins could be useful in environmental science and materials science. In 2024 ESM3 generated a new Green Fluorescent Protein (GFP), a type of protein responsible for the glowing effect seen in jellyfish and the vibrant fluorescent colors of coral. As a result of its unique properties, GFP has become an important tool in molecular biology, helping scientists to see molecules inside cells. EvolutionaryScale also published a paper in Nature that detailed how a team of scientists utilized a variant model called ESMFold to unveil deep and distant evolutionary relationships within the flavivirus family, which includes viruses such as hepatitis C, dengue, and Zika. In 2024 the company raised a $142 million round from noted AI investors Nat Friedman and Daniel Gross, along with Lux Capital, Amazon, and Nvidiz’s venture capital arm, and others. The most innovative architecture companies for 2025
Architecture is, at its core, about problem-solving: balancing aesthetics, functional needs, and technical constraints to create effective buildings and environments. The most innovative firms in the industry expand this notion, solving pressing issues in new ways that build on or scale up existing techniques and technologies. Los Angeles-based Lorcan O’Herlihy Architects, for instance, has advanced the concept of shipping container architecture, ushering it into the realm of sustainable neighborhood development. The firm’s Isla Intersections project in South Los Angeles closed a nearby street (a rarity in car-focused L.A.) to create an active “paseo,” which hosts local farmers markets and other gatherings. Its staggered form, lined with outdoor bridges, terraces, and planted gardens, seamlessly combines multiple buildings and creates a unique setting for community that is nonetheless protected from nearby congestion. Seattle-based NBBJ partnered with North Carolina healthcare provider Atrium Health to expand the niche field of prefabrication, creating the largest prefab healthcare construction in the United States. Using factory-built units, like facades, bathroom pods, patient rooms, and mechanical systems, the effort has thus far saved $100 million in construction costs and 20% to 50% in construction time. Global firm DLR Group significantly broadened the scope of adaptive reuse—the practice of repurposing existing buildings for new uses—finding new lives for buildings like department stores, hospitals, libraries, and even jails. And New York-based ODA found new life for a former parking garage in Buenos Aires, converting it into a mixed-use office building featuring planted walkways that connect directly to a nearby park. Not all advances in architecture involve physical buildings. Software giant Autodesk created Total Carbon Analysis for Architects, a digital tool that makes the evaluation of embodied and operational carbon far simpler and more intuitive than it had been for most designers. And Gensler rolled out its Product Sustainability Standards, providing for many in the industry a clear way to measure the carbon impact of the interior products they select. Innovation doesn’t have to mean reinventing the wheel: Often it just means making it better, more relevant, and a lot easier to use. 1. Lorcan O’Herlihy ArchitectsFor turning an “unbuildable” site into a home for the formerly homeless In 2024, Los Angeles-based Lorcan O’Herlihy Architects (LOHA) created a new building on a parcel of land that had long been considered unbuildable. Isla Intersections, a supportive housing development for formerly homeless tenants, is built on a triangle of land right under L.A.’s massive 110-105 Freeway intersection. The development is designed as a vertical village of sorts, with 54 rooms (maximum capacity 112 people) created out of dozens of retrofitted shipping containers. The building’s staggered profile lessens its overall bulk and provides a sense of privacy, particularly along its interior courtyard, while still connecting to the outside world. A key element of the design is its green “paseo,” located on a former adjacent roadway, which hosts a weekly farmers market. This and a series of rooftop patios and edible gardens—irrigated by a system that reuses water from the building’s sinks, baths, and washing machines—create a much more pleasant living experience, provide fresh food, and improve the overall neighborhood. The project’s ground floor retail, reserved for local businesses, is designed to further activate the area. The city of Los Angeles is looking to sell more than 1,500 similar parcels to affordable housing developers in the coming years, and Isla provides a case study for how to do this efficiently and with beauty in mind. 2. Kadre ArchitectsFor transforming emergency housing into a joyful place to live Across Southern California, Kadre Architects is transforming rundown motels into striking transitional housing. Part of California’s emergency housing initiative, Project Homekey, the firm recently completed three housing developments that show how transitional housing can prioritize joy and livability. Collaborating with local housing nonprofit Hope, the Mission, Kadre created Alvarado Tiny Homes Village (Los Angeles, 2022, 45 units), the Woodlands (Woodland Hills, 2023, 43 units), and the Sierras (Lancaster, 2024, 38 units). The architects enlivened the banal facilities and their bleak surface parking lots with striking graphics, bright colors, and humane architectural and landscape interventions like screens, porches, indoor/outdoor spaces, plantings, and courtyards. Just as significant, the projects were completed in as little as nine months from start to finish, thanks to Kadre’s management of both design and construction and its extensive experience managing codes and permitting. Kadre also made each project energy efficient via PV panels, shade structures, electric water heaters, permeable surfaces, underground infiltration basins, and more. The firm has been commissioned to work on eight additional Project Homekey sites throughout Los Angeles County, totaling more than 470 units of interim and permanent housing. Some of the projects will also add new community buildings, and all are aiming for net zero energy use. 3. NBBJFor bringing scalable and stylish prefab architecture to healthcare Seattle architecture giant NBBJ, along with North Carolina-based Atrium Health, is undertaking the largest prefab healthcare construction program in the U.S., spanning six new hospitals across the state and saving millions of dollars and hundreds of hours of work. Three of the projects have been completed. The fourth, Atrium Health Lake Normal Hospital in Cornelius, North Carolina, opens in 2025, while the fifth, Carolinas Medical Center Critical Care Tower, has just completed its framing. Rather than building each hospital on site from scratch, the architects are using repeatable units, such as facades, bathroom pods, patient rooms, and mechanical systems. They are built in factories, delivered to the site, and then assembled. The effort has saved $100 million in construction costs and 20% to 50% in construction time on the first three projects alone, NBBJ estimates. The firm’s work includes the country’s largest prefabbed hospital, Carolinas Medical Center (2023), which was built with 60% prefab features. While prefab often results in boxy, generic designs, the firm’s approach is delivered with a flexible design framework that allows for more style and choice than typical prefab architecture. 4. AutodeskFor creating a simple carbon-tracking tool with real impact As the impact of climate change accelerates, determining a building’s carbon footprint—the amount of CO2 it generates from construction to operation to, potentially, demolition—has become essential. But doing so is not easy. Many firms cobble together dispersed, highly technical software and calculators from around the industry. Autodesk, arguably the biggest name in architectural software (with more than 100 million users and yearly revenue over $5 billion, according to its figures), has helped change that. In April 2024, it introduced a new dashboard called Total Carbon Analysis for Architects in Autodesk Forma, its year-old cloud-based software focused on predesign and schematic design. It also incorporated embodied carbon analysis into Autodesk Insight, an energy modeling tool built to work with its Autodesk Revit building information modeling software. Both tools provide dashboards to evaluate both embodied carbon (greenhouse gas emissions generated during the production, transportation, and construction of a building’s materials) and operational carbon (emissions from energy consumption during a building’s operations, like heating, cooling, ventilation, and lighting.) The tools dramatically simplify the process of carbon measurement and allow firms to start tracking carbon usage well before they typically do, allowing them to be far more proactive at improving overall sustainability. Since Total Carbon for Architects was announced in April 2024, it has been used by customers to assess more than 59 billion kg of carbon on their projects, according to Autodesk. 5. MAD ArchitectsFor changing how nature and architecture can coexist Beijing-based MAD Architects, one of China’s most prominent design firms, excels at integrating nature, architecture, and urban design. But this year, it’s pushed the boundaries of what it means to connect nature and the built environment through two stunning projects: the Jiaxing Train Station in Jiaxing, China, and One River North, a mixed-use apartment building in downtown Denver. In Jiaxing, the firm created what it calls a “train station in the forest,” consisting of a new station building (a re-creation of a historic structure that had long been lost), large planted plazas to the north and south, and the renovation of the surrounding People’s Park. The firm placed most of the new station’s program and infrastructure underground to free up space for plantings and public space—in all, 1,500 trees were planted across the site. Benefits include enhanced habitat biodiversity, well-being, air quality, climate regulation, carbon sequestration, stormwater management, and a commercial resurgence in the area. The station’s floating roof, equipped with solar panels, powers the station sustainably, producing about 1.1 million kilowatt-hours of energy annually. In Denver, the 16-story, 187-unit One River North apartment building features a carved, canyonlike outdoor atrium inspired by local natural topography and filled with greenery, waterfalls, and terraces, creating a vertical landscape within the city. Residents can connect with nature in an environment that feels like a hike through the mountains. The project provides a valuable case study for how to densify without sacrificing quality of life. It’s also imbedded with local fauna, increasing local habitat biodiversity, reducing heat absorption, and contributing to stormwater management. 6. ODAFor transforming a parking garage into a beguiling work of architecture In Buenos Aires, a once-decrepit parking garage is now a gleaming mixed-used office building. The transformation is the work of ODA, a New York City architecture firm known for its boundary-pushing work. The building, Paseo Gigena, sits on the edge of a large park in Buenos Aires. The formerly decaying multilevel parking garage now contains restaurants, retail, and a sprawling series of open-air gathering spaces. The firm reused about 80% of the original structure to create 160,000 square feet of office space wrapped in a curving glass facade that mirrors the green surroundings while opening up to views and natural light. The building’s unusual shape was determined largely by how the public would experience it. In addition to a private terrace for workers, the building’s ramped public walkways stretch up from the street to the building’s roof and then curve back down to the El Rosedal de Palermo park on the other side. In effect, they act as an extension of the park itself, providing unique experiences for the public while activating the building and the neighborhood—drawing in new visitors and tenants alike. The project’s public spaces have not yet opened, but 100% of the building’s retail and 80% of its office spaces have already been leased. The concept of energizing areas through unique building reuse and the blending of public and private spaces is a core part of ODA’s work. Currently the firm is completing POST Rotterdam, a mixed-use hub of hospitality, residences, retail, and public spaces in and around a former post office in the center of Rotterdam. 7. GenslerFor making it easy to choose more sustainable building materials Gensler is one of the largest architecture firms in the world, with more than 7,000 employees, 50 offices, and $1.8 billion in revenue. Its innovations can have seismic impacts. The Gensler Product Sustainability Standards (GPS), introduced in 2023 and rolled out firm-wide in 2024, give the architecture and design industry a unified way to measure the carbon impact of the interior products it selects. Firms previously had to wade through more than 100 certifications and eco-labels and consider more than 650 eco-related factors, such as Environmental Product Declarations (EPDs), global-warming potential, ingredient disclosure, manufacturing location, end-of-life options, and indoor air impacts. GPS—developed with input from third-party organizations like the Carbon Leadership Forum, Mindful Materials, and the U.S. Green Building Council—is an open-source tool that gives designers, manufacturers, and clients a data-backed road map on specification, prioritizing sustainability and health. In 2024, Gensler expanded GPS from 12 to 20 product categories, with a focus on high-volume materials like acoustic ceiling tiles, carpet tiles, and resilient flooring. More than 2,800 products have been vetted for GPS compliance, and more than 1,500 Gensler designers and 1,000 third-party manufacturers have trained to employ GPS standards. Gensler estimates that use of GPS has the power to offset up to 341,000 metric tons of carbon annually. 8. DLR GroupFor adapting adaptive reuse to unusual buildings As our cities age and our ecological crises intensify, building reuse has become the most common—and sustainable—category of architecture. Between 50% and 75% percent of a building’s embedded carbon is contained in its foundation, structure, and building envelope. But there is much more potential to be tapped beyond the familiar conversion of industrial spaces and historic offices. Omaha-based architecture firm DLR Group is widening the scope of creative reuse, tackling an unusually diverse range of projects and scales with its extensive in-house expertise. Since reuse can pose significant challenges in areas like engineering, life safety, and systems upgrades, DLR’s ability to address all at once is a major advantage. As a result, it has retrofitted an impressive breadth of buildings, including malls, big box stores, strip malls, offices, hospitals, libraries, post offices, and even jails. Its recent work includes transforming a department store in Boulder, Colorado, into a biotech hub for the diagnostic solutions company Biodesix (2024) and converting a former probation office in Whittier, California, into the Greater Whittier LGBTQ+ Community Center (2024). For the Biodesix office, the firm revamped insufficient mechanical systems and cut into the building envelope to let natural daylight penetrate deep into the interior. In Whittier, it installed interior partition walls, colorful finishes, and new electrical and mechanical systems. DLR Group’s upcoming conversion of a department store into the Albany Museum of Art, meanwhile, will avoid about 65% of the embodied carbon emissions (in this case, about 1,600 metric tons) of a new building. 9. Diamond SchmittFor turning buildings into solar panels Renowned Canadian architecture firm Diamond Schmitt is pioneering the use of building-integrated photovoltaic (BIPV) cladding in North America. BIPV, which incorporates photovoltaic cells into surfaces like concrete, glass, or stone, is common in Europe but has been slow to catch on in North America. Diamond Schmitt advocates for the technology as an easy-to-install, essential tool in the push toward net zero buildings across the continent. The year-old Innovation Village at Fanshawe College in London, Ontario, serves as the most vibrant case study for Diamond Schmitt’s approach. The 95,000-square-foot space, designed to promote cross-disciplinary collaboration, features a custom panelized, staggered opaque-glass BIPV cladding, ranging from 120W to 470W per pane and generating an estimated 18% of the building’s power requirements. The panels’ efficiency is similar to that of typical solar cells, but since they are imbedded into the facade, they can provide more usable surface area. Diamond Schmitt now has more than half a dozen BIPV projects in the works across Canada, and it both promotes BIPV and helps shape its incentives and regulations. The firm works with Canadian cities, educational institutions, the Canadian Green Building Council (CAGBC), and the Royal Architectural Institute of Canada to increase BIPV usage via presentations, conferences, awards, and marketing. And it collaborated with CAGBC to model energy requirements and performance opportunities for BIPV buildings. The result: buildings that effectively function as their own solar panel. 10. Gresham SmithFor quantifying the built environment and then improving on it Nashville-based design, planning, and engineering consultancy Gresham Smith‘s new Empathic Insights platform, MPATH, quantifies and analyzes how people feel in built environments via changes in heart rate collected by modern wearables or Bluetooth heart straps. The firm uses these insights to test and then improve designs of buildings, public spaces, and urban infrastructure. The firm recently deployed MPATH with the Denver Department of Transportation and Infrastructure, identifying high-stress locations like intersections, alleys, and parking lots. Guided by the data, the city enhanced focus areas with elements like bikeway protection, improved way finding, and green-painted bike lanes. The firm then rerecorded MPATH data, which showed almost across-the-board improvements to people’s sense of comfort and safety. Gresham Smith also collaborated with students at the University of Louisville to study the impacts of diverse urban conditions in the city, including green spaces, street trees, sky views, curb ramps, blank walls, private drives, and street furniture. That effort layered in data gathered by external sensors measuring the impacts of external stressors like lighting, humidity, and temperature. The results of that study—which are being shared with architects, engineers, urban planners, and policymakers in a white paper—are intended to help guide more informed architecture and urban design in the future. The most innovative companies in artificial intelligence for 2025
The AI industry hit a significant bend in the road toward artificial general intelligence in 2024. Previously, the stunning intelligence gains that led to chatbots such ChatGPT and Claude had come from supersizing models and the data and computing power used to train them. When the progress from massive scaling leveled off, researchers knew they would need a new strategy, beyond training, to keep moving toward AGI models that are broadly smarter than humans. Starting with OpenAI’s pivotal o1 model, researchers began to apply more computing power to the real-time reasoning a model does just after a user prompts it with a problem or question. o1 required more time to produce answers than other models, but its answers were clearly better than those of non-reasoning models. The o1 model rose quickly to the top of the rankings in common benchmark tests, and soon Google DeepMind, Anthropic, DeepSeek and others were training their models for real-time reasoning. The big AI labs would now need even more of the Nvidia GPUs they’d been using for training to support all the real-time reasoning their models would be doing. That’s part of the reason Nvidia saw its stock price rise 171% in 2024. The chip company had been reading the tea leaves and built new features into its GPUs that made them even better suited to real-time inference than before. The result was a new architecture called Blackwell, and new chips called the B100 and B200. Nvidia unveiled the new GPUs in March 2024 and quickly sold its entire 2024 supply to the largest data center operators. Even before the appearance of new reasoning models, some of AI’s hottest companies produced state-of-the-art new AI systems. Google DeepMind broke through with a family of natively multi-modal models called Gemini that understand imagery and audio as well as they do language. Anthropic continued to put intense pressure on OpenAI, and was first to release an AI model that could perform task on a user’s computer. Mistral released impressive new small language models that can run on laptops and even phones with its Ministral 3B and Ministral 8B, as did Microsoft with its Phi-3 and Phi-4 models. And Runway again made its case for the state-of-the-art with its new Gen-3 Alpha video generation models. And all the while a small AI lab in China was quietly developing new AI models, including reasoning models, that would begin sending shockwaves through the AI industry by the end of 2024. DeepSeek—#1 on our list of the most innovative companies in Asia-Pacific—trained state-of-the-art models at far lower cost and with far less GPU power than anyone thought possible. It even showed its work through research papers and by open-sourcing its models. DeepSeek’s breakthroughs caused some angst, but its fresh thinking and openness will likely spur bigger and faster innovations from the world’s top AI companies by this time next year. 1. NvidiaFor arming employees with the tools to get their jobs done Large-language model makers continue to pour money into realizing the lofty ambitions of their AI systems. But one company is already reaping the rewards. Nvidia kicked off the AI race by providing the computing power with its market-dominating graphics processing units (GPUs). Now, as its customers chase human-level intelligence, its groundbreaking Blackwell processor and platform is ready. For general model training tasks, the Blackwell processor is up to 2.5 times more powerful than its predecessor, the H100, and requires significantly less energy to operate. The largest data center operators and AI labs, including Google, Meta, Microsoft, OpenAI, Tesla and xAI, are buying or planning to buy Blackwell GPUs by the hundreds of thousands. While recent models from China’s DeepSeek and Alibaba have made big strides in wringing cutting-edge AI out of older, less powerful Nvidia GPUs, the company isn’t just cranking out processors and waiting to see what the world does with them. Instead, it’s actively building platforms for everything from drug discovery (Clara for Biopharma) to autonomous vehicles (Drive AGX) to video production (Holoscan) to digital twins (Omniverse). By driving AI progress in an ever-growing array of real-world scenarios, it’s positioning itself for continued growth, even if future models don’t need all the computational muscle they can get. Read more about Nvidia, honored as No. 2 on Fast Company’s list of the World’s 50 Most Innovative Companies of 2025. 2. OpenAIFor improving AI by giving it more time to think Since 2019, OpenAI has continually improved its models by giving them more training data and computing power. The rest of the industry has followed its lead. Now that researchers are seeing diminishing returns from this scaling strategy, OpenAI needed an alternative route toward its goal of creating AI models that are smarter than humans in most tasks–in other words, models that can reach artificial general intelligence (AGI). The company found it, and the resulting model is called o1. Instead of scaling up training data and compute time while the model is pre-trained, OpenAI researchers built o1 to spend more time and computing power at inference, when the model is deployed and answering user prompts. While doing this, the model collects and remembers contextual data, both from the user and from relevant data sources. It takes a trial-and-error approach to figuring out the best route to an answer. The model generates PhD-level answers to complex questions, landing it on top of performance benchmark rankings. OpenAI o1 “experimental” and “mini” versions are available to ChatGPT Plus users. The company offers a new service called ChatGPT Pro that provides unlimited access to o1 proper for $200 per month. In December of 2024 OpenAI announced o1’s successor, o3, and in February 2025 it gave paid users access to o3-mini, a smaller, faster version that excels in science, math, and coding. The biggest impact of OpenAI’s new reasoning models is proving to the industry that scaling up computing at inference time may be a viable path to making new intelligence breakthroughs on the way to AGI. 3. Google DeepMindFor delivering a truly multi-modal AI model The foundational research in AI model architecture and model training that led to the chatbots of today happened at Google in the late 2010s. The search giant developed a large language model-powered chatbot long before ChatGPT, but, as the story goes, it hesitated to expose the technology to the public because of concerns over safety, privacy, and legal risks. That hesitation put Google behind in the AI race that ensued with the launch of ChatGPT. The release of Google DeepMind’s Gemini 2.0 in 2024 marked the moment when Google officially caught up. Gemini 2.0 is the first mass market AI model that is natively “multimodal,” meaning that it can process and generate images, video, audio, and computer code the same way it does text. This makes it possible for the model to watch a video clip, or live video from a phone camera, and quickly analyze and reason about it. The Gemini model is also notable for being able to control other Google services such as Maps and Search. This is Google beginning to flex–combining its AI research with its legacy information and productivity tools. Gemini is one of the first AI models capable of working autonomously and reasoning its way through complex problems on the behalf of the user. The Gemini 2.0 Flash Thinking Experimental model even shows the user the thought process it used to reach an answer. And in December, Google showed off Project Mariner, a Gemini-based agentic AI feature designed to perform tasks such as online grocery shopping on behalf of the user. 4. AnthropicFor imbuing Claude with the ability to use a computer Generative AI has so far been used mainly for a few tasks: writing and summarizing text as well as generating images. The next step is making large language models reason and use tools. Anthropic’s “Computer Use” model gave us our first look into that future. Starting with 2024’s Claude 3.5 Sonnet, Anthropic’s model can perceive what’s happening on the user’s screen, including internet content. It can operate a cursor, click buttons, and type in text. In a video, a Claude researcher demonstrated how Claude can fill out a form based on information available at the websites open in the browser tabs. It can complete tasks such as building a personal website or sorting the logistics of a day trip. It’s wild to watch the AI work, clicking open new tabs, running searches, and filling in data fields. Right now the model runs slowly and doesn’t always get the right answer, but that’s likely to change quickly as Anthropic finds and fixes the model’s pitfalls. Google’s aforementioned Project Mariner followed Anthropic’s lead in December, and OpenAI introduced its own computer use model, Operator, in January 2025. In February 2025, Anthropic moved on to its next major iteration of Claude, Claude 3.7 Sonnet, a larger model that can automatically switch into reasoning mode for hard questions. 5. MicrosoftFor pushing the state-of-the-art in small language models The development of Microsoft’s Phi models started out with a question posed by the company’s researchers in 2023: “How small can we make a model that shows signs of emerging intelligence?” This turns out to be an important moment in the evolution of “small language models,” or models that perform well in scenarios where memory, processing power, or connectivity are limited, and response speed is important. During 2024, Microsoft released two generations of small models that exhibited reasoning and logic capabilities that hadn’t been explicitly trained into them. In April the company released a series of Phi-3 models that excel in language, reasoning, coding, and math benchmarks–probably owing to the fact that Microsoft trained them using synthetic data generated by much larger and more capable LLMs. People downloaded variants of the open-source Phi-3 more than 4.5 million times on HuggingFace during 2024. In late 2024, Microsoft released its Phi-4 small language models, which improved on the Phi-3 models in reasoning-focused tasks and even outperformed OpenAI’s GPT-4o on the GPQA (scientific questions) and MATH benchmarks. Microsoft released the model under an open-source and open-weights license, so developers can use it to develop edge models or apps that run on phones or laptops. In less than a month, Phi-4 was downloaded 375,000 times on HuggingFace. 6. AmazonFor building a cost-effective rival to Nvidia’s GPU Amazon AWS recently released a new version of its Tranium processor for AI, called Trainium2, which—in some settings—could challenge the dominance of Nvidia GPUs. The Trainium2 chip is built to supply the massive computing power used in training the largest generative AI models, and for inference time work after the model has been deployed. AWS says Trainium is 30% to 40% more cost-effective in jobs normally done by GPUs. Trainium2 cures the power and software integration deficiencies seen in the first Trainium chip, says Dylan Patel of SemiAnalysis, and puts Amazon “on a path” toward catching up to Nvidia. (Note that AWS itself remains very reliant on NVIDIA for GPUs.) Unseating Nvidia is difficult because customers get locked in to building on top of Nvidia’s CUDA software layer, which lets researchers control how their models use the chip’s resources. Amazon offers its own kernel control software layer called Neuron Kernel Interface (NKI), which, like CUDA, gives researchers granular control over how the chip kernels work together. Patel points out that Trainium2 is still untested at scale. AWS is now building a server cluster with 400,000 Trainium2 chips for Anthropic, which could teach it a lot about making its AI chips work well together in big numbers. 7. ArmFor making AI data centers more cost effective and efficient The British semiconductor designer Arm has long provided the tech industry with the architecture used in chips that power small devices such as phones, sensors, and IoT hardware. This takes on new importance as a new era arrives in which edge device chips will run AI models. But data centers will play a huge role in this evolution as well, often handling some or all of the heaviest AI processing and delivering the results down to the edge device. As data centers expand around the world, the amount of electrical power they use will become a pressing consideration. That’s part of the reason Arm’s latest Neoverse CPU architecture focuses on efficiency. It offers a 50% performance improvement over earlier generations, and 20% better performance per watt than processors using competing x86 architectures, the company says. Arm says that Amazon, Microsoft, Google, and Oracle have all now adopted Arm Neoverse for both general-purpose computing and CPU-based AI inference and training. For example, in 2024 Micerosoft announced its first custom silicon built for the cloud, the Cobalt 100 processor, was built on Arm Neoverse. Some of the largest AI data centers will rely on NVIDIA’s Grace Hopper Superchip, which contains a Hopper GPU and a Grace CPU that uses Neoverse. Arm is reportedly planning to launch its own CPU this year, with Meta as one of its first customers. 8. GretelFor feeding the generative AI boom with synthetic data Over the past year, AI companies have seen diminishing returns from training their models with ever larger amounts of data scraped from the web. They’ve begun focusing less on the quantity of their training data, and more on its quality. That’s why the they’re are spending more and more on non-public and specialty content that the license from publisher partners. AI researchers also must fill gaps or blind spots within their human-generated or human-annotated training data. For this they’ve increasingly turned to synthetic training data generated by special AI models. Gretel gained a higher profile during 2024 by specializing in creating and curating synthetic training data. The company announced the general availability of its flagship product, Gretel Navigator, which lets developers use natural language or SQL prompts to create, augment, edit, and curate synthetic training datasets, or their fine-tuning and testing datasets. The platform has already attracted a community of more than 150,000 developers who have synthesized more than 350 billion pieces of training data. Other industry players have taken notice. Gretel partnered with Google to make its synthetic training data easily available to Google Cloud customers. The company announced a similar partnership with Databricks in June, which allows that company’s enterprise customers to access synthetic training data for their models running within the Databricks cloud. 9. Mistral AIFor creating small AI models that run in laptops and phones Mistral AI, France’s entry into the generative AI race, has constantly put pressure on OpenAI, Anthropic, and Google at the leading edge of frontier AI model development. Mistral AI released a string of new models containing significant technological advances in 2024, and demonstrated rapid growth in its business, both through direct marketing of its APIs and through strategic partnerships. Early in the year the company produced a pair of open-source models called Mixtral, notable for its innovative use of the “mixture of experts” architecture, in which only a specialized subset of the model’s parameters are put in play to handle a query, improving efficiency. In July 2024 Mistral announced Mistral Large 2, which, at 123 billion parameters, showed significant improvements in code generation, maths, reasoning, and function calling. The French company also released Ministral 3B and Ministral 8B–both of which are smaller models that can run in laptops or phones and store about 50 text pages of context information provided by the user. Mistral has seen success in Europe by marketing itself as a low-cost and flexible alternative to U.S. AI companies like OpenAI. It also continued its expansion into the U.S. enterprise market during 2024. In June, the company raised a $640 million funding round, led by the venture capital firm General Catalyst. The round increased Mistral’s valuation to roughly $6.2 billion. 10. Fireworks AIFor bringing a plug-and-play model to AI development and deployment Fireworks provides a custom runtime environment that removes some of the considerable engineering work typically associated with building infrastructure for AI deployments. Using the Fireworks platform, enterprises can plug in any of more than 100 AI models, then customize and fine-tune them for their specific use cases. The company introduced new products during 2024 that will equip it to ride some important waves in the AI industry. For one, developers have become more concerned about how quickly AI-powered models and apps respond to user requests. Fireworks debuted its FireAttentionV2, an optimization and quantization software that speeds up the work of models and reduces network latency. Secondly, AI systems are increasingly not single models but “pipelines” that call different models and tools using APIs. A new FireFunction V2 software works as an orchestrator of all the components in these increasingly complex systems, especially as enterprises launch more autonomous AI apps. Fireworks says it saw a 600% rise in revenue growth in 2024. Its customer base includes Verizon, DoorDash, Uber, Quora, Upwork, and other known names. 11. Snorkel AIFor helping businesses prepare their data for use in AI models Enterprises have learned that their AI systems are only as good as their data. And Snorkel AI has made an impressive business out of helping enterprises get their proprietary data ready for use in AI models. The company’s Snorkel Flow AI data development platform gives companies a cost-efficient way to label and curate their proprietary data so that it can be used to customize and evaluate AI models for their unique business purposes. In 2024, Snorkel added support for images, letting companies train multimodal AI models and image generators using their own proprietary images. It also added retrieval augmented generation (RAG) to its platform, which allowed its customers to retrieve only the most relevant chunks of information from long documents–such as proprietary knowledge base content–for use in training the AI. Snorkel Custom, a higher-touch new service level, puts the company’s machine learning experts to work on projects directly with the customer. Snorkel says its year-over-year annual bookings doubled during 2024, with triple-digit growth in annual bookings in each of the last three years. Six of the largest banks now use Snorkel Flow, the company says, as well as brands such as Chubb, Wayfair, and Experian. 12. CalypsoAIFor letting companies see the logic behind AI decisions in real time As AI becomes more instrumental in critical decision-making processes, enterprises are looking for ways to gain more visibility into the workings of the models. That goes double for companies in regulated industries that must constantly watch for bias and other unintended outputs. CalypsoAI was among the first to recognize this emerging need, and it quickly responded with enhanced explainability features in its AI infrastructure platform. What’s surprising about Calypso is the reach of its observability technology. In 2024 the company launched its AI Security Platform, which protects enterprise data by securing, auditing, and monitoring all active generative AI models a company may be using, regardless of the model vendor or whether the model is hosted internally or externally. Calypso also introduced new visualization tools that allow users to see the logic behind AI decisions in real time. The market is responding to Calypso’s shift toward AI observability. The company says it saw a 10x inclease in its revenues during 2024, and expects its revenues to grow by another 5x in 2025. 13. GalileoFor creating an AI model that can spot hallucinations in other models On the whole, AI systems hallucinate facts and show biases less than they did a year ago. But they’re still prone to these issues, a worrisome situation for any business using AI—especially those in regulated industries such as healthcare and banking. AI development teams use Galileo’s AI platform to measure, optimize, and monitor the accuracy of their models and apps. In early 2024, after two years of research, Galileo released a suite of evaluation models called Luna that are trained to recognize harmful outputs. The models enable Galileo’s platform to quickly scrutinize and score the work of an LLM while it’s in the process of stringing together the tokens that will form its response. This takes the system about only about 200 milliseconds, leaving time to flag and prevent the AI’s output from being seen by a user. It’s possible to use a standard LLM to perform this task, but it’s expensive. Galileo’s purpose-built models are more accurate, more cost-efficient, and, importantly, faster. Galileo says it quadrupled its customer count in 2024, and that it counts Twilio, Reddit, Chegg, Comcast, and JP Morgan Chase as clients. The startup also raised a $68 million funding round from investors such as HuggingFace CEO Clement Delangue. 14. RunawayFor pairing with Lionsgate to create Hollywood-ready AI tools One of the great hopes—and fears—about AI is that it’ll soon be able to generate video that’s good enough to change the art and economics of filmmaking forever. The technology took some large steps in the direction of that future during 2024, and one of the main companies pushing the state-of-the-art is the New York-based video generation startup Runway. When the company released its new Gen-3 Alpha model in June 2024, many in the AI community took to X to croon about the much improved believability of the generated video. Runway also made major improvements to its tools for controlling the look of AI video. The model was trained on both images and video, and can create video based on either text or image inputs. The company followed up with Gen-3 Alpha Turbo, a more cost-efficient and speedy version of Gen-3. Hollywood has been watching generative AI’s progress closely, and Runway says its now begun producing custom versions of its models for entertainment industry players. It entered into a formal partnership with one such player, Lionsgate Studios, in September 2024. Runway built a custom model for the production company and trained it on Lionsgate’s film catalog. Runway says the model is meant to help Lionsgate’s filmmakers, directors and other creatives “augment” their work while “saving time, money and resources.” Runway believes its arrangement with Lionsgate could serve as a template for similar deals with other production companies. 15. Cerebras SystemsFor taking a bigger-is-better approach to AI chips AI systems, especially large frontier models, require tremendous amounts of computing power to run at scale. That means that thousands or millions of chips must be wired together to share the workload, but the network connections between the chips can slow things down. Cerebras Systems’ technology is designed to reap the speed and efficiency benefits of putting a lot of computing power in one really big chip. The company’s latest WS-3 (third-generation Wafer Scale Engine) chip, for example, is the size of a dinner plate at 814 square millimeters, 56 times larger than NVIDIA’s market-leading H100 chips. The chip packs an astonishing 4 trillion transistors, offers 44 gigabits of memory, and can be clustered together to form supercomputers, such as Condor Galaxy, a “constellation” of interconnected supercomputers Cerebras is developing with its biggest customer, UAE-based AI and cloud computing company G42. So far Cerebras has found a sweet spot in large research organizations such as Mayo Clinic, Sandia National Laboratories, Lawrence Livermore, and the Los Alamos National Laboratory. The company filed papers for an IPO in September 2024. The prospectus says the company’s sales more than tripled to $78.7 million in 2023 and climbed to $136.4 million in the first half of 2024. The most innovative companies in Asia-Pacific for 2025
Topping this year’s list of MIC honorees in the Asia-Pacific region is a company so innovative that when it emerged from stealth, Fast Company judges and editors were late in the judging process, so we decided to add an unprecedented 11th spot to this category. Chinese artificial intelligence firm DeepSeek launched a pair of state-of-the-art, open-source AI models that require far less computing power and capital than those of Western companies, sending shockwaves through Silicon Valley and the Wall Street firms that fund them. Several more Chinese tech companies round out the top slots: Baidu, which runs China’s top search engine, started offering driverless taxi services last summer in select cities and is already outperforming Google’s Waymo robotaxis where it operates. Shenzen company Honor released its Magic V3 phone in July, one of the world’s slimmest folding phones. Xiaomi, known for developing smartphones, entered the electric vehicle market last spring, releasing its first car, the SU7; by the end of the year, after just nine months on the market, its annual sales topped the Tesla Model 3 in China. A handful of 2025 honorees focus on ecological innovations. Lodestone Energy opened its first solar farms last year and already is New Zealand’s leading solar producer. Lodestone is also pioneering agrivoltaics in New Zealand, working with limited land resources to combine solar farms with agricultural and farming land. Who Gives a Crap, Australia’s well-known sustainable toilet paper brand, expanded to the U.S. in May; look out for its colorful, tissue paper–wrapped TP at a Whole Foods near you. Other innovators on the list include an Indian aerospace manufacturer and launch service provider (Agnikul Cosmos); an autonomous robotics company in Singapore that specializes in industrial applications (Venti Technologies); and an Australian AI-powered text-to-image model that set a new bar for image generation, receiving praise for its accuracy, visual fidelity, and creative control (Leonardo.Ai). 1. DeepSeekFor demonstrating the power of open-source AI Chinese company DeepSeek sent shockwaves through the AI and investment communities in January with the release of a pair of state-of-the-art AI models that used far less computing power and capital than anyone had previously thought possible. The innovations were borne of necessity: trade restrictions under the Biden administration limited the company’s access to less powerful GPUs—Nvidia H800s instead of the cutting-edge H100s—and DeepSeek researchers had to develop clever workarounds to save GPU power. They included training the smaller R1 model on the larger model, DeepSeek-V3, to be a reasoning model; refining the mixture-of-experts framework, a neural network that segments a large language model by specialized knowledge, any one of which can handle queries while the rest of the model’s parameters remain idle; and compressing some of the data that the model must retain on its way toward an answer. All of this saved a lot of GPU power without sacrificing the model’s intelligence. What’s more, DeepSeek then published its work in research papers, thereby sharing its AI efficiencies with developers around the world. Silicon Valley, where questions of whether AI has been over-valuated have been swirling for months, is still reckoning with the fallout. Read more about DeepSeek, honored as No. 12 on Fast Company’s list of the World’s 50 Most Innovative Companies of 2025. 2. BaiduFor deploying the world’s largest autonomous driving experiment Chinese multinational technology company Baidu specializes in search engine services and artificial intelligence, but the internet services giant has also been expanding into robotaxis. Apollo Go, Baidu’s autonomous ride-hailing service, now operates the world’s largest autonomous driving experiment, in the city of Wuhan. Last July, the company launched a 24/7 service of more than 400 Apollo Go robotaxis that provide driverless rides around the city‚ marking a significant milestone for the sector. The company also operates autonomous taxis in Beijing, Chongqing, Shenzhen, and Shanghai. Apollo Go provided approximately 1.1 million rides across China in Q4 2024 alone—a year-over-year growth of 36%—and has given 9 million cumulative rides. To date, Apollo Go’s cars have traveled more than 80 million miles. In May, the company began testing the Apollo RT6 on public roads, its sixth-generation robotaxi and the first to be built from the ground up (rather than retrofitting existing vehicles). The vehicle costs less than $30,000, which CEO Robin Li said on an earnings call would help establish “a robust foundation for making commuting more affordable.” The company intends to roll its robotaxi service outside of mainland China, to Singapore and the Middle East, and already has acquired a license to test its autonomous vehicles in Hong Kong. 3. Lodestar EnergyFor bringing utility-scale solar power to New Zealand Inspired by its Australian neighbors and the country’s successful embrace of solar power, New Zealand has been steadily increasing its solar capacity by shifting toward larger-scale operations. Lodestone Energy, which launched in 2021, opened its first two solar farms last year, named Kohirā and Rangitaiki. With respective capacities of 33 megawatts and 32 megawatts, they were the two largest solar farms in the country—until Lodestone opened the 42-megawatt Te Herenga o Te Rā, in January. Lodestone a specializes in utility-scale photovoltaic farms that connect directly to the grid, allowing the company to sell its electricity right back to the local utility. Te Herenga o Te Rā alone has the capacity to power nearly 10,000 homes. In New Zealand, where the sheep still outnumber humans and farmland is limited, Lodestone is pioneering the use of agrivoltaics, utilizing the same agricultural land for both sheep grazing and solar power generation. The practice is particularly valued for the economic benefits it provides to farmers, who receive rent from lease agreements and a percentage of the solar assets’ profits. The grazing livestock naturally cuts back the vegetation growing around and beneath the solar modules. Everyone wins, even the sheep. Lodestone plans to break ground this year on Haldon Station, which eventually will have a 180-MW capacity. In the meantime, it plans to open two smaller solar farms, and the company expects by the end of the year to produce enough energy to power 45,000 homes across New Zealand. 4. HonorFor developing the thinnest-ever foldable smart phone Though their share of the overall smartphone market is in the low single digits, foldable smartphones have grown slowly but steadily popular as phone companies release new offerings. One of the best is the Magic V3 by Honor, the Chinese company formerly known as Huawei. Launched in 2024 and with a profile that measures 9.2 millimeters folded and 4.4 millimeters unfolded, the Magic V3 counts among the world’s thinnest folding phones. (For context, Samsung’s Galaxy Z Fold6 comes in at 12.1 mm folded and 5.6 mm unfolded.) When closed, the Magic V3 feels to be around the same thickness as the iPhone 15 Pro Max, and users say that when opened, the fold crease in the screen is barely noticeable. Users also have praised the phone’s features, including external and internal displays, wireless charging, a long battery life (around 15 hours with moderate use, compared to the 15 Pro Max’s 8.5 hours), water resistance, and high durability despite its sleek profile. The Magic V2 was already overtaking Samsung in Western Europe’s foldable phone market when the V3 began selling outside of China. By September, Honor was outselling its Korean competitor in the foldable phone market; by December, the Magic V3 comprised 21% of all Honor’s device sales. 5. Agnikul CosmosFor launching a single-piece, 3D-printed rocket engine into suborbital flight Ever since the government reformed its space policy in 2020 to allow for greater participation from startups, India’s private space sector has been expanding in every direction. Agnikul Cosmos, an aerospace manufacturer and commercial launch service provider based in Chennai, represents this shift toward privatization. Last May, after four failed attempts, the company successfully completed a test launch for Agnibaan, its small-lift launch vehicle capable of carrying 100-kilogram payloads into low orbit. While its competitors must rely on the government space agency’s launchpad to get to space, Agnibaan launched from Agnikol’s very own launchpad, a first for the budding industry. The sub-orbital test launch in May marked the second such achievement for an Indian private space company, following Skyroot Aerospace’s Vikram S rocket launch in November 2022. It also demonstrated the world’s first single-piece 3D-printed semi-cryogenic rocket engine, the Agnikul-built Agnilet. (Semi-cryogenic rocket engines use a mix of kerosene and ultracold liquid oxygen for fuel, which translates to a high thrust-to-weight ratio, cost-effectiveness, and operational simplicity. The kerosene takes up less room than the liquid hydrogen used in fully cryogenic rocket engines, freeing up space for more payloads.) Unlike traditional rocket engines, which can take up to 12 weeks to manufacturer, Agnikul—whose name is a portmanteau derived from the Sanskrit words for fire (अग्नि, or agni)and an ancient type of schooling (गुरुकुल, or gurukul)—says it can produce two of its Agnilet engines each week. 6. Xiaomi TechnologyFor bringing its smartphone knowhow into EVs Xiaomi Technology is primarily known as the world’s third-largest smartphone maker. But the Chinese electronics company ventured into a very different market in 2024: electric vehicles. Its maiden vehicle, the SU7, launched last March to great acclaim. The full-size sedan matches or beats the Tesla Model 3 on performance, range, and cabin technology and starts at the relatively low price of around $30,000. The SU7 is also outfitted with a smart device ecosystem that syncs with Xiaomi’s other products. Industry observers were especially surprised by the great user reviews; no less a fan than Ford CEO Jim Farley sang its praises on a podcast last October, recounting how he’d shipped the “fantastic” SU7 from Shanghai to Chicago and driven it for six months, and now “I don’t want to give it up.” Xiaomi reportedly sold out of its entire SU7 production run of 2024 on the first day it was available. By the end of the year, the company had sold more than 130,000 cars. In October, the company unveiled a prototype of the luxury SU7 Ultra. At a road test at Germany’s legendary motorsports track Nürburgring Nordschleife, the SU7 Ultra broke the record for the fastest four-door sedan. It went on sale this March; Xiaomi plans to release an electronic SUV, the YU7, this summer. 7. Leonardo.AiFor creating a text-to-image AI tool cool enough to catch Canva’s eye As artificial intelligence companies continue the quest to perfect a model for generating images from nothing but text prompts, the Australian startup Leonardo.Ai—founded just three years ago—stood out in 2024 for the June debut of its first text-to-image model, Phoenix. Built in-house, the technology set a new bar for image generation, receiving praise for its accuracy, visual fidelity, and creative control. The next month, the design software giant Canva acquired Leonardo.AI, which will continue to run as a separate entity. Though the terms of the deal have not been disclosed, media reports based on documents from its largest shareholder estimate that Canva paid $320 million for the startup, just two years old at the time. Leonardo.Ai’s founders originally conceived the company as a resource for game designers. But they quickly broadened its mandate to appeal to advertisers, marketers, and designers of all stripes. At the time of acquisition, the startup boasted 19 million registered users. In October, Canva announced Dream Lab, a content creation tool powered by Phoenix, making Leonardo.AI’s technology available to its more than 200 million monthly users. The tool allows Canva’s users to render images in any one of 19 styles from written prompts alone—and that’s just so far. More features are coming soon, including photo prompts and shape references that will allow for more of one of the Leonardo.Ai team’s guiding principles: user customization. 8. Who Gives a CrapFor bringing cheeky, eco-friendly toilet paper around the globe You may not know this—and you may not wish to know—but there’s a good chance your favorite toilet paper brand is helping to destroy one of our planet’s most sensitive ecological systems: Canada’s epic boreal forest. (Check for yourself via the Natural Resources Defense Council’s annual The Issue with Tissue.) One of the brands that received an A rating this year, Who Gives a Crap, will make you forget all about the scratchy, sandpaper-y eco-friendly TP of yore. The Melbourne-based company launched in 2012. But until last year, if you wanted to get your hands on one of its sustainable, 100% recycled rolls outside Australia, you had to order it online. (At least the company sends its plastic-free packages via carbon-neutral shipping.) But last May in the U.S., its colorful, tissue paper–wrapped TP began popping up in select Whole Foods. By the dog days of summer, Who Gives a Crap was available in Whole Foods nationwide. The company is now betting for the first time on more than just toilet paper. In October, it released a three-product line of sustainable garbage bags, for trash, compost, and dog poo. The trash bags are composed of 100% recycled plastic, and the compostable food waste bags decompose within three months at an industrial facility. Who Gives a Crap makes a point to give back, donating half of all profits to charities and NGOs focused on improved access to water, toilets, and hygienic care. To date, they have donated around $12.5 million. 9. Venti TechnologiesFor doing the heavy lifting at one of the world’s largest ports, in Singapore The self-driving-vehicle sector is teeming with companies in competition to make it big on the open road. Venti Technologies, based in Singapore and launched by a team with roots in MIT, stands out for focusing on autonomous technologies for industrial use—specifically in low-speed environments like ports, airports, and warehouses. The company’s suite of special-purpose algorithms is designed to optimize cargo container transportation and works with a wide range of vehicles, allowing the AI-enabled technology to move varying weight loads and distances through complex spaces and changing routes. Venti is entering the fifth year of its partnership agreement with the Port of Singapore Authority to provide self-driving vehicles that transport containers among PSA’s five terminals in the island country. A fleet of dozens of cargo movers guided by Venti’s technology work 24 hours a day and perform around 90% of the inter-yard jobs. The tasks involve more than just moving containers from point A to point B: The vehicles must also be able to interact with sophisticated machinery, like cranes, and load and unload cargo with precision. The AI-enabled vehicles reduce PSA’s handling costs for goods and improve the safety conditions. (Though it does so by replacing people with machines.) Last year, Venti’s vehicles drove 180,000 kilometers and moved an average of 5,000 containers each week. The company also worked with Katoen Natie, a Belgian international logistics company, and says it recently locked in a contract with Norfolk Southern, one of the largest railroad companies in the U.S. 10. IntellectFor expanding mental healthcare access across the Asia Pacific region Intellect, founded in Singapore in 2019 by Theodoric Chew and Asia’s fastest-growing mental health platform, hopes to drastically transform mental healthcare across the Asia Pacific region. The company offers AI-enabled virtual care and tele-consultations via its digital platform; services include counseling, clinical therapy, and medicine management, as well as screening assessments for mental health disorders. One of Chow’s primary goals when he launched Intellect was to increase access to support wherever they operated. Today, Intellect collectively serves 4 million people in 30 languages across 60 countries. The company partnered with Asia’s largest private healthcare group, IHH Healthcare, in 2023 to offer digital mental health programs for IHH patients, along with its staff; its corporate clients have included Dell, ByteDance, Shell, McDonald’s, Singtel, and Visa. Last July, Intellect launched its flagship mental health clinic in Singapore, which blends virtual and IRL care; today, it has six clinics. The company has raised $27 million in funding to date; it plans in the next year to open clinics in Hong Kong, Australia, and Japan. 11. VowFor growing foie gras in a lab from quail cells Lab-grown meat has had a tough go of it. Expensive and difficulty to produce at scale, the high-tech protein’s biggest problem is perception. A lot of people are grossed out by the prospect, considering it sterile, or overly synthetic, or not really food. As the only company in the world selling cultured meat, Australian biotech startup Vow is in the unique position of shaping the public’s perception. It’s doing so with spreadable meats. The company knows how to make a splash. Its first foray into cultured meat was actually a meatball made using wooly mammoth DNA that Vow unveiled two years ago at the Nemo science museum, in Amsterdam. But the wooly mammoth meatball wasn’t for consumption. The company launched its first commercially available product in Singapore last April: Forged Parfait, Vow’s version of liver pâté, with a pink hue and a deeply savory flavor. Seven months later, it revealed its second product of the year, Forged Gras, with the subtly gamey flavor and creamy texture of real foie gras. Both are grown in a bioreactor from the cells of a Japanese quail egg. After restructuring the team toward the end of last year, Vow says its focus for 2025 will be improving popular perceptions of lab-grown meat. While its products are available in select restaurants in Singapore and Hong Kong, the company is awaiting regulatory approval in Australia and is seeking the same from the FDA in the U.S. The company can back up its build-it-and-they-will-come-around mentality with data: it has retained 100% of its restaurant partners, and 93% of diners said they’d gladly eat a Forged dish again. The 10 most innovative augmented and virtual reality companies of 2025
Innovative organizations are finding ways to make augmented and virtual reality a more efficient, and even more practical, way to interact with technologies and tools, including letting people learn complex skills through virtual training. The businesses in Fast Company‘s Most Innovative Companies in AR/VR reflect that trend. Texas A&M University has brought AR/VR production into its celebrated Visualization program, letting students learn to build state-of-the-art virtual productions before they leave college. And other organizations are using AR/VR itself for educational purposes. Excurio has built immersive, historically accurate versions of iconic eras from 19th century Paris to ancient Egypt, while Varjo has adapted virtual reality headsets to enable more efficient pilot training, winning approval from the FAA in 2024. FundamentalVR is using the technology to help train surgeons on new procedures and medical equipment, letting users practice techniques before they need to use them on human patients. Squint has created software that makes it easy to train manufacturing workers on hardware and techniques used in a plant, capturing documentation from video of experienced practitioners demonstrating those skills on real hardware. And Haiku has developed virtual twins of real-world digital networks to help train students and experts on cybersecurity operations and respond to diverse attacks through a game-like environment. On the infrastructure side of things, Xreal developed inexpensive AR eyewear that integrates with laptops and smartphones consumers and businesses already have, and Snap’s virtual Lenses let millions of its users tap AR to transform images they capture of the world around them and easily create their own Lenses with AI. And video game engine maker Unity released new versions of its software with added support for quickly building AR and VR features, including interacting with Apple’s Vision Pro headset. 1. XrealFor bringing affordable AR/VR to popular apps and devices For years, Xreal has been known for developing inexpensive AR/VR headsets that integrate with popular devices like smartphones, computers, and tablets. In January 2024, the company debuted its Xreal Air 2 Ultra line of AR glasses, equipped with the cameras and processing power necessary to provide spatial computing experiences comparable to professional devices from Apple and Meta, all for $699. And in June 2024, it launched the Xreal Beam Pro, a smartphone-like touchscreen device that includes Google Play Store support, but which is designed for use with its glasses. Users can use the device as a pointer or control apps with its touchscreen while privately viewing apps, movies, or other content in augmented reality. The device has two USB-C ports, which allow it to stay plugged in while also connected to AR glasses, and supports Bluetooth audio output and keyboards. Xreal announced in January 2024 it had raised an additional $60 million in funding for further development of its AR glasses. And in October, it shared that it has sold more than 430,000 pairs of glasses as it promoted new retail distribution deals around the world, including with Micro Center in the United States. 2. SquintFor training manufacturing workers with AR/VR and AI Squint, which launched in 2022, works with manufacturing companies to generate AR demos of common procedures. In April 2024, it unveiled Squint 2.0, which can use AI to automatically turn videos of a factory task into an AR demo for training or as a process refresher. The new software also includes an AI copilot that answers further questions users may have based on uploaded manuals and other relevant documents. Companies using the technology have found that it cuts downtime, boosts worker productivity, and significantly reduces the time needed to produce usable instructions. Squint’s mobile app can also help customers identify employees who may need additional training based on questions the employees ask, or highlight difficult tasks that could be simplified or streamlined. Customers include Ford, Michelin, and Colgate-Palmolive. In February 2024, the company also released Expert Eyes, an Apple Vision Pro app that provides VR video instructions for common tasks such as preparing recipes or changing a flat tire. 3. ExcurioFor bringing virtual reality experiences—and audiences—to museums Excurio builds immersive, historically accurate installations that feature a shared virtual reality for up to 100 simultaneous attendees. In 2024, the company made its North American debut with Horizon of Khufu, an exhibit in which visitors to sites in Montreal, Atlanta, and New York City don VR headsets to explore Egyptian life in the time of the pharaohs. It soon established a permanent venue in New York. The company also debuted Tonight with the Impressionists, Paris 1874, at the Musée d’Orsay in March 2024. In the 45-minute experience, visitors stroll with friends and family through the first Impressionist exhibit and the figures that inhabited artistic Paris 150 years ago. The exhibit brought new visitors to the storied institution, with 39% of visitors between 18 and 25 saying they were on their first trip to the museum, and 90% of visitors saying they had come specifically for the VR expedition. Other exhibits focus on the history of Notre Dame and the evolution of life on Earth across nine eras and landscapes. The company has drawn more than 2 million visitors to its expeditions across 12 venues in five countries around the world. 4. VarjoFor bringing flight training into the VR age Varjo creates leading-edge virtual and augmented reality headsets and software used to train complex, critical skills such as piloting planes. In August, the company and its partner Loft Dynamics announced that their VR-powered pilot training had become the first approved by the FAA to qualify toward pilot certification. In December 2023, Varjo launched its latest hardware series, the XR-4. It is designed to match the visual fidelity of users’ eyes, enabling wearers to examine sharp details in virtual and surrounding real-world environments such as a cockpit. The XR-4 Focus Edition offers particularly high pixel density for enhanced realism. And for applications demanding maximum resilience, the Secure Edition, made in a specialized facility, offers assurance against tampering during manufacturing and offline operation to prevent network-based hacking. Varjo and partner Dogfight Boss also announced in August that their headset-based F-16 simulator had been deployed to help Ukraine train fighter pilots in its war with Russia. In the U.S., the company is working with the Army on virtual helicopter training and announced in November that it won a contract through the Air Force’s “Super Goggle” virtual flight training challenge. 5. FundamentalVRFor using virtual reality to train the next generation of surgeons FundamentalVR uses VR to train surgeons on new techniques and equipment. In 2024, it added new features to its Fundamental Surgery platform to track user gestures, letting educators and makers of medical devices more efficiently see how quickly doctors understand products and techniques. AI-powered assessments guide users through refining their skills and improving techniques. The system can detect in real time when trainees make a mistake, reducing the risk of them making dangerous errors when working with real-life patients. And a new AI-powered tutoring system, dubbed Maia, can converse with doctors about the virtual environment and answer questions, reducing the need for one-size-fits-all written instructions. In October, the American Academy of Ophthalmology and FundamentalVR launched a new pediatric eye surgery training program. The company has also received accreditation from the American Academy of Orthopaedic Surgeons and the Royal College of Surgeons of England for its training technologies. In September 2024, FundamentalVR released a new version of its Apple Vision Pro app, letting users practice skills like an ultrasound-guided femoral access procedure in an immersive virtual environment. FundamentalVR also supports haptic feedback, providing a realistic tactile experience to users as they practice surgery. The company reported a 59% year-over-year increase in revenue in 2024. 6. RembrandFor using AR and AI to make ads and product placements less annoying Rembrand uses augmented reality and generative AI technology to insert less annoying, more noticeable ads into online video. The company’s AI Studio technology, released in June 2024, lets video creators or ad studios easily insert promotional content like branded posters into videos post-production, with the AI adjusting the lighting, angles, and other attributes to make the inserted content look more natural. In June, the company announced support for more complex ad units, including 3D animated characters such as brand mascots or semi-transparent hologram ads that can interact with on-screen environments. Rembrand’s ads are much easier to insert than traditional after-the-fact product placement. Integrated right into the video, they’re less likely to send users switching to another app or video than traditional interruptive ads. The company’s supported platforms include YouTube, TikTok, LinkedIn, Twitch and Instagram. In 2024, ads that it created with companies like Lenovo, PepsiCo and L’Oreal registered greater visibility than traditional ads. Working with PepsiCo brands Starry and Bubly across 14 YouTube and TikTok content creators, a campaign initially targeting 7 million impressions ultimately received over 18.5 million global views. 7. HaikuFor using virtual gaming to teach real world cybersecurity Haiku uses the Unity game engine to build digital roleplaying games that help employers and colleges train workers and students on cybersecurity. The company says the audience for roleplaying games is 60% female, meaning the approach can help narrow the gender gap in cybersecurity (and most capture-the-flag competitions on the platform have been won by women). In 2024, the company released support for new digital protocols, operating systems, and 5G network emulation. It also added features letting companies build digital twins of their own networks—virtual environments where employees can practice without disrupting real operations, even working offline for security’s sake. The company in December 2023 released Haiku Forge, which makes it easier for businesses to customize their own experiences. Haiku even supports emulation of real network compromises, enabling virtual versions of real-world attacks and responses to those threats. In July, it won a DARPA award to support its expansion into 5G training. In May 2024, the company secured funding from the U.S. Air Force to add more advanced AI into its experiences. The military branch followed up in August with an additional $1.8 million contract to support cybersecurity training for its ranks. 8. UnityFor creating a technical foundation for the latest AR/VR experiences Unity has long allowed developers to build games and other interactive experiences that work across multiple computing platforms. In January 2024, it announced support for Apple’s visionOS, unveiling so-called PolySpatial technology that makes it easy for apps and games to exist with content in the real world. The technology has been used by brands like Audi and Diageo to provide Apple Vision Pro access to information about products like the Audi Q6 e-tron and Don Julio tequila, and game makers harnessed Unity’s cross-platform support to quickly bring apps to Apple’s new VR platform. Businesses like KLM and Bosch Rexroth have also used Unity’s virtual reality tech for more than playing games, deploying it for everything from training employees to showing off new products in virtual showrooms. And in October 2024, the company launched Unity 6, the latest version of its engine. In addition to targeting improved performance and enabling powerful new effects, VR-specific features include enhanced interactions based on VR motion sensors, support for foveated high-resolution rendering based on eye tracking, and developer templates to simplify building multiplayer VR games. 9. SnapFor putting the power of AR into millions of hands In 2024, Snapchat parent Snap unveiled new Lenses to customize selfies and surroundings, transforming images into virtual worlds of the past or future in just seconds versus the minutes of previous iterations. In June, the company launched Lens Studio 5.0, giving developers more power to build and share their own Lenses, and in September, it unveiled Easy Lens, which uses generative AI to create custom Lenses with a descriptive prompt. More than 375,000 users have made more than 4 million Lenses; on average, more than 300 million people use Snap’s Lenses every day. The company also revealed in September that its AI was gaining more powerful features to let it translate written text, identify plants and other objects, and even interpret complex parking signs. Snap in September also introduced a new version of its Spectacles—AR glasses that support Lenses—powered by a new Snap OS. LEGO Group, ILM Immersive, Niantic, and Wabisabi Games are already among those using Lens Studio to create new AR experiences for Spectacles, which are available to developers for $99 per month. 10. Texas A&M UniversityFor bringing AR/VR production experience to the next generation of students In February 2024, Texas A&M approved a new Virtual Production Institute after a $25 million award from the Texas legislature, helping the state’s oldest public university continue to meet evolving student and industry needs. The Institute, based at the Bryan-College Station campus with an extension at the Texas A&M-Fort Worth campus, will train students for careers using extended reality. New virtual production stages enable immersive effects beyond what green screens can support, and the Institute intends to offer virtual workforce training for sectors that include healthcare, the military, and manufacturing. The facility is also likely to be used for building a virtual twin of a manufacturing environment, letting a company see how best to lay out robotics and other features of the factory. In addition, the university debuted a new minor in virtual production. Graduate students in the school’s storied Visualization program have already begun coursework in virtual production, working with experts at Texas’s own Stray Vista Studios.
